Opt for Your Web hosting Choice


Step one in organising a Terraria server is selecting where to host it. You've got two major selections: self-web hosting or employing a dedicated hosting services. Self-hosting is free of charge but calls for a strong Laptop and also a secure Connection to the internet. Committed internet hosting companies, like HostHorde or BisectHosting, present optimized servers with minimal set up demanded. Consider your technical expertise and the number of gamers When picking your hosting choice.


Put in the Terraria Server Program





When you finally’ve selected your internet hosting method, the following action is to install the Terraria server computer software. For those who’re self-hosting, download the Terraria Devoted Server software package from the official Internet site or as a result of Steam. For dedicated hosting, the server computer software is often pre-mounted, and you will manage it with the control panel. Right after set up, launch the server application to start the configuration course of action.


Configure Your Server Configurations


Customizing your server configurations is important for building the specified gameplay working experience. Obtain the server configuration file (serverconfig.txt) to regulate settings like the whole world dimensions, problem amount, and utmost amount of gamers. Moreover, it is possible to set passwords for server accessibility, personalize player permissions, and help features like PvP. Ensure the options align with how you and your gamers wish to play.


Arrange Port Forwarding (For Self-Web hosting)


When you’re self-internet hosting, you’ll have to create port forwarding on your own router to allow exterior gamers to affix your server. Access your router’s configurations and ahead the default Terraria server port (7777) in your Laptop’s neighborhood IP address. This action is vital for enabling online multiplayer, and you simply may have to consult your router’s handbook for certain instructions.


Invite Gamers to Your Server


Using your server configured and operating, it’s time to ask players. Share your server’s IP address and port variety with mates or Neighborhood customers. Should you’re utilizing a committed web hosting provider, you’ll generally locate this data during the control panel. Gamers can join your server by deciding on "Sign up for via IP" in Terraria and entering the supplied particulars.


Put in Mods and Plugins





Boost your Terraria server by installing mods and plugins. Mods can include new content material, attributes, and gameplay mechanics, even though plugins supply further server management tools. TShock is a well-liked server mod that provides in depth administrative applications and plugins for Terraria servers. To set up mods, obtain them from trusted resources and Stick to the set up Recommendations offered Using the mod or plugin.


Consistently Back again Up Your Server


To protect your Terraria earth from info decline, often back up your server. Most committed hosting products and services offer you automatic backup possibilities, which can be scheduled at standard intervals. In the event you’re self-internet hosting, manually copy the globe files through the server directory to a safe site.
